Detailed Description

Dive into the extended narrative that explains the scientific background, objectives, and procedures in greater depth.

To Compare diagnostic effectiveness of Ultrasound and Hysterosalpingography in detecting uterine abnormalities among Primary and Secondary Infertile women.

In order to obtain the necessary results, 73 patients were examined on Ultrasound and then referred for Hysterosalpingography at Radiology Department of Dr.Essa Lab and Punjab Radiology. Patients with Primary and secondary infertility between the age of 18 to 45 were included whereas pregnant women and women with PID and GTI were excluded. The data were collected utilizing the questionnaire and then processed in SPSS version 25.
